Elijah Smith Delivers Brutal Slam KO, Sends Opponent to Hospital at UFC Vegas 109

Elijah Smith made a statement at UFC Vegas 109, securing a devastating knockout victory⁢ over Toshiomi Kazama with a powerful slam. The win not⁢ only showcased ⁢Smith’s finishing ability but also drew comparisons to former UFC star Quinton “Rampage” Jackson, ⁢known for his own highlight-reel slams. More concerningly, the bout ended with⁢ Kazama being transported⁤ to a⁢ local trauma center.

Smith’s⁤ Stunning Finish and Post-fight Concerns

The fight concluded abruptly in the first round when Smith executed a perfectly timed takedown,transitioning seamlessly into a⁣ slam ⁣that left Kazama unconscious. According to John Gooden on the broadcast,Kazama was unconscious for several⁤ minutes‍ and required immediate medical attention,being sent to the trauma department⁤ at University Medical center,a 23-minute ⁤drive from the ⁢UFC Apex.

While smith celebrated a ⁤hard-fought victory, his immediate thoughts were with his opponent. As Kazama was ⁢receiving medical attention, Smith was interviewed by‍ Daniel Cormier and expressed ⁢his concern.

“I wanna pray for my opponent,” Smith ⁤said. “I hope he makes it home safe.”

He elaborated on ⁤the fight-ending maneuver,⁤ acknowledging its force. “I knew‍ I had⁢ to slam.Sadly, I had to‍ slam him on his dome piece…”

the “Rampage” Jackson Connection

The ⁤nature of Smith’s⁢ knockout immediately drew comparisons to Quinton “Rampage” Jackson, a fighter famous ⁤for his breathtaking slams throughout his⁤ UFC career. Fans and analysts alike were fast to point out ⁤the similarities in technique and impact. Smith even acknowledged the connection, ⁢seemingly shouting⁣ out Jackson during the fight.

This win⁣ undoubtedly elevates Smith’s profile and adds ⁤a new dimension to his fighting style.He’s⁣ demonstrated not⁢ only striking prowess ⁣but also a willingness to utilize grappling and powerful slams⁤ to finish opponents.

What’s ⁢Next for Elijah Smith?

With⁢ this notable victory, elijah Smith (12-5 MMA, 2-1 ⁢UFC) is poised for ⁣a significant step up in competition.His ⁤aggressive style and finishing ‍ability make him a compelling matchup for several fighters ⁣in the light heavyweight division.

It remains to be⁢ seen who the UFC ⁣will pair him ⁤with next, but⁢ a ⁣fight against ‍a ranked opponent is certainly ⁢within reach. For now, the focus remains on the health and recovery ⁤of Toshiomi Kazama.

Toshiomi Kazama’s Condition and Road to Recovery

As of⁢ the latest reports, Toshiomi Kazama is ⁢under observation at ‍University ⁢Medical Center. The severity of his injuries is still being assessed, and further updates⁢ will be⁢ provided as they become available. The UFC has not yet released an official statement ‍regarding his condition beyond confirming his transport⁣ to the hospital.

The incident serves‍ as a stark reminder of the inherent risks involved ‍in mixed martial arts. While the athletes are highly trained and precautions are taken, the potential⁣ for serious injury is always present.
